The Construction Supervisor salary in Hawaii has a median of $102,630 annually, reflecting the state's high cost of living and robust construction industry. With approximately 2,890 construction supervisors employed across Hawaii, this position commands 24% above the national average, making it a notably competitive role in the local job market.
Several factors influence construction supervisor compensation in Hawaii, including project complexity, contractor size, and specialized expertise in managing island-based construction challenges. Experience level, relevant certifications, and the ability to oversee large-scale commercial or residential projects significantly impact individual earning potential within the state's construction sector.
Salary Distribution — Construction Supervisor in Hawaii
| Percentile |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th percentile | $64,570 |
| 25th percentile | $84,470 |
| Median (50th percentile) | $102,630 |
| 75th percentile | $121,490 |
| 90th percentile | $132,550 |

| Year | Hawaii Median | National Median |
|---|---|---|
| 2022 | $89,260 | $73,520 |
| 2023 | $100,890 | $77,862 |
| 2024 | $101,780 | $81,349 |
| 2025 | $102,630 | $82,979 |
